Cucinelli has always been a frontrunner in this respect, so can rest easy that he was ahead of the pack in working out how to break up and remix the suit long before the conversation evolved thanks to the emergence of lockdown.

Casual signifiers remained in place - the drawstring waists, gilets and polo shirts with smart trousers and denim shirting with suits - but Cucinelli’s heartland has always been a sense of refined sartorialism.And after such choppy waters, seeing that remain as a constant - when so many brands are pole-vaulting to ‘pivot’ in terms of what people want - was reassuring. “Men need to dress in a refined, elegant, sleek way, which should go hand in hand with how he lives  -with respect and manners.
